Cost of Commercial Concrete Mudjacking in Fayetteville
Commercial concrete mudjacking is a cost-effective and efficient solution for leveling uneven concrete surfaces in Fayetteville, AR. This technique involves pumping a mixture of water, soil, and cement underneath the sunken concrete to raise it back to its original level. It is commonly used for commercial properties to maintain the safety and aesthetics of sidewalks, driveways, and parking lots. Understanding the factors that affect the cost and common tasks associated with mudjacking can help businesses budget for this necessary maintenance.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Area: Larger areas require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Extent of Settlement: Deeper or more extensive settlement requires more mudjacking material and time.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may necessitate additional equipment or labor, raising costs.
- Material Costs: Variations in the cost of the mudjacking mixture can influence the total price.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Fayetteville, AR, can affect the final cost.
- Additional Repairs: Any additional repairs needed, such as crack filling, can add to the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(Fayetteville, AR) |
---|---|
Sidewalk Leveling | $300 - $600 |
Driveway Leveling | $900 - $2,500 |
Parking Lot Leveling | $3,000 - $6,000 |
Foundation Slab Leveling | $2,000 - $4,500 |
Garage Floor Leveling | $800 - $1,800 |
Patio Leveling | $400 - $1,200 |
